I own a Passport and I absolutly love it! I've owned a Duratrax Ice before, and while that is a great charger, the Passport allows me to have the same great charging features without breaking the bank. plus the Passport allows me to plug straight into an outlet without the use of a power supply, and I can even connect it to my car battery and charge that way!

Overall, It is a great charger and a great value. I have had no problems with this charger at all.
